And when a child feels safe, they play. Play is the universal language of a child — no one has to teach it. It’s how children have made sense of the world since the day they were born, and it remains their most honest way of being in it. In a space that is safe and accepting, a child will show you their world without needing the words for it. A quiet child becomes talkative. A hesitant one becomes bold. No two children play alike — and that is exactly what drew me here.
In my training, I practice child-centred play therapy under the Integrative Holistic Model of Play Therapy — an approach that trusts each child to lead the way, and to express, in their own time, what words alone often cannot. I bring patience, gentleness, and trust into every session.
I also value working closely with a child’s caregivers, not just the child themselves. The Integrative Holistic Model treats a child as part of a wider system — home, school, the people who raise them — and I believe real growth has to include that world.
